#1bf7a6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1bf7a6 is composed of 10.6% red, 96.9%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 157.9 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 53.7%. #1bf7a6 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00ef4d.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#1bf7a6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01120c is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1bf7a6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888a89 is the less saturated color, while #1bf7a6 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1bf7a6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#acacac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#8fbbab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ebda9e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#fcd3b7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#68ecfe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9fe5a1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#aae0b0 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#4cf0de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
